Как сделать страницу (Профилактика на сервере)?

12
M
На сайте с 28.12.2008
Offline
92
1546

Здравствуйте!

Мой хостер прислал письмо, что с 20-21 сервер будет закрыт на профилактику.

Как можно сделать, так чтобы при заходе на любую мою страницу сайта выдавалось объявление "Сервер закрыт на профилактику"?

Himiko
На сайте с 28.08.2008
Offline
560
#1

Как вариант:

создать в корне(в папке перед всеми папками сайтов) .htaccess с текстом:

RedirectPermanent / http://ваш_любой_сайт.ru/zarkit.html

ну и zarkit.html нужно создать:)

Профессиональное администрирование серверов (https://systemintegra.ru). Круглосуточно. Отзывы (/ru/forum/834230) Лицензии (http://clck.ru/Qhf5) ISPManager,VDSManager,Billmanager e.t.c. по низким ценам.
M
На сайте с 28.12.2008
Offline
92
#2

Спасибо за совет попробую.

Но вот что подумал. Раз они закрывают сервер на профилактику, то и то что я создам явно работать не будет, или я могу ошибаться?

M
На сайте с 01.12.2009
Offline
235
#3

По логике да не будет, но вы можете заранее выставить рывками что-бы пользователи уже были оповещены.

Администратор Linux,Freebsd. построения крупных проектов.
M
На сайте с 28.12.2008
Offline
92
#4

zarkit.html также надо будет в корневую директорию разместить вместе с .htaccess?

В zarkit.html я так понял надо написать то объявление которое я хочу?

Himiko
На сайте с 28.08.2008
Offline
560
#5
mayorov:
Спасибо за совет попробую.
Но вот что подумал. Раз они закрывают сервер на профилактику, то и то что я создам явно работать не будет, или я могу ошибаться?

А вы правы, я затупил) (4 часа утра уже у меня, бывает)

Тут вообще ничего работать не будет, если сервер вырубят.

Лучше сделайте, как madoff предлагает. Т.е. заранее оповестите клиентов. Можно опубликовать новость или по e-mail сделать рассылку.

M
На сайте с 28.12.2008
Offline
92
#6

Ради интереса решил проверить. Создал .htaccess в нем указал RedirectPermanent / http://***.com/zarkit.html. Создал zarkit.html в нем написал объяву. Все загрузил на сервер. И вот что выдает

Forbidden
You don't have permission to access /zarkit.htmlzarkit.htmlzarkit.htmlzarkit.htmlzarkit.htmlzarkit.htmlzarkit.htmlzarkit.htmlzarkit.htmlzarkit.
htmlzarkit.htmlzarkit.htmlzarkit.htmlzarkit.htmlzarkit.htmlzarkit.htmlzarkit.htmlzarkit.htmlzarkit.htmlzarkit.htmlzarkit.htmlzarkit.htmlzarkit.htmlzarkit.html on this server.

Apache/1.3.41 Server at ***.com Port 80

Что не так сделал?

Alex91
На сайте с 30.12.2007
Offline
258
#7
mayorov:
RedirectPermanent / http://в***.com/zarkit.html

уверены, что именно так?

C Уважением, Алексей
M
На сайте с 28.12.2008
Offline
92
#8

да именно вот так

RedirectPermanent / http://мой-сайт.com/zarkit.html

Raistlin
На сайте с 01.02.2010
Offline
247
#9

Не будет так работать. Тоже совет выдали О_о. Заменить индексную сайта надо на время работ эт раз. А два - разослать уведомление и все.

HostAce - Асы в своем деле (http://hostace.ru)
Himiko
На сайте с 28.08.2008
Offline
560
#10
mayorov:
да именно вот так
RedirectPermanent / http://мой-сайт.com/zarkit.html

Так не сработает. Страница должна быть не в том месте, куда вы делаете редирект. Иначе он действительно будет бесконечным:)

Да и смысла в этом нет, я уже сказал, что ступил:)

Если вырубят сервер, то никакого смысла с редиректа нет.

12

Авторизуйтесь или зарегистрируйтесь, чтобы оставить комментарий